Originally Posted By Chelledun Okay, Mom and I just got back a bit ago from four nights at Disneyland. This was my first Anaheim visit, after fourteen trips to WDW and one to Disneyland Paris. I don't trust myself to ever finish a day-by-day trip report but I do want to give a brief summary of my observations. 1. The trip was great, great, great. We had so much more fun that we could have imagined. There is a LOT to do at DLR! Mom was hesitant going in because we generally spend so much time at Epcot and, obviously, would not be able to. She couldn't believe how much she actually ended up loving the place. 2. Disneyland boasts some amazing attractions, and so many of them! We especially loved the DL versions of POTC, Buzz Lightyear, and Winnie the Pooh, as well as unique attractions Indiana Jones Adventure, Alice in Wonderland, and of course Mr. Toad (which was my very favorite WDW ride growing up). We also thought the Main Street are was wonderful and spent a lot of time messing with those old arcade games - you know, the Passion Meter and what not. Attractions we did not much care for included the Matterhorn and Roger Rabbit Spin or whatever its called, but there wasn't much at DL that we didn't like. We found DL park to be very aesthetically beautiful and actually loved the outdoor queuing areas and ride entrances/exits. 3. I feel like I should be ashamed of this, but I liked DCA rather a lot! We found plenty to do here to fill our two half-day visits and could have gone back again. My expectations going in were really, really low, I guess. The park looked clean and pretty lively the days we visited. The Aladdin show is definitely one of my favorite attractions I've seen at any of the three resorts I've visited. It was chaotic to get into, but well worth it! I also liked the uncrowded Golden Dreams film for a change of pace. 4. I don't know that I would stay at the PPH again. We encountered some slooow service issues and had a big problem getting to/from our room because the elevators didn't work very well and the fire stairs couldn't be accessed from the ground floor. It was a perfectly fine hotel and the rooms were nice, but for the high price I would probably either pay to upgrade to the Grand Californian or save money by staying at a Good Neighbor hotel on our next visit. 5. We LOVED the Downtown Disney area in Anaheim, and the fact that it could be reached by walking from the parks. Hooray for the Uva Bar at the end of a long day! The GC's Hearthstone Lounge was another favorite. 6. In general, our dining experiences were not quite as good as we typically have at WDW but they weren't bad either. We did totally love Catal. What a great restaurant! Blue Bayou was about as expected, the PCH Grill character breakfast slightly better. Our real loser meal occurred at Wine Country Trattoria. Full reviews of these meals will be coming. We also had some trouble with slow counter service, especially at DCA. It took over forty-five minutes to get our hot dogs at Award Wieners. 7. The weather was WONDERFUL. Can somebody send me some? I think that covers most major things. Really, it was a great trip.
